When to use RENDERCAD with AutoCAD Map 3D

AutoCAD Map 3D is useful when a project team needs to understand how CAD linework relates to mapped features and real-world context. A selected viewport can bring together parcel boundaries, roads, utility alignments, building footprints, raster reference, and terrain or surface information for a utility route, access study, roadway corridor, station area, or asset plan. RENDERCAD can help turn that deliberately prepared view into a presentation visual that makes the physical setting, route, or proposed intervention easier to discuss in a proposal, public-facing concept, stakeholder meeting, or design review. Start with the view that answers one question, such as where a new line crosses a site, how an asset relates to surrounding access, or what a corridor looks like at a key location. The result is a communication asset, not an authoritative map. Keep geospatial feature editing, attribute values, coordinate systems, connected source data, measurements, and formal mapping deliverables in AutoCAD Map 3D.

In AutoCAD Map 3D, assemble the drawing, feature, raster, and attribute layers that establish the story. Use Display Manager to set a clear draw order and styling, then isolate the roads, parcels, alignment, assets, imagery, or surface context that a viewer needs. Remove construction aids and dense labels that distract from the chosen location, while retaining only the labels needed for orientation. Frame a focused viewport and check that the visible geometry reads clearly at the intended scale. Capture that prepared view for RENDERCAD, using a prompt that preserves the route, boundaries, and important access relationships while developing a more approachable presentation image. Use the output alongside the Map 3D source view for a review deck, concept board, engagement material, or proposal. Return to AutoCAD Map 3D whenever data currency, spatial accuracy, layer styling, feature attributes, or map production matters.
